Obituary

Issac E.Mackey Jr.,64,of 125 Dinsmore St.,Belle Vernon,died Sunday,Nov.20,1966,at 7:30 a.m.at his home. Mr.Mackey, a retired coal miner,was a member of United Mine Workers of America Local 6330 and Fairhope Rod and Gun Club. He was born at Vesta,Washington County,on May 24,1902. Surviving are two brothers,Otto of Warren,Ohio,and Rudolph of Detroit,Mich.,two sisters,Mrs.Mary risku of Collinsburg and Mrs.William (Rachel) Price of Belle Vernon and several nieces and nephews. Friends are being received at the Howard W.McCrory Funeral Home,Fayette City,where a service will take place Wednesday,Nov.23,at 1 p.m. with the Rev.David Snyder,pastor of Fayette City's Christian Church,officiating. Interment,belle Vernon Cemetery. Howard W.McCrory,funeral director.
